Where to Exercise Caution

While Flask Color Icons are versatile, they are not a universal solution. There are contexts where their use requires careful consideration. For formal corporate branding or luxury minimalist brands that rely on stark negative space, these colorful icons might introduce too much visual noise. Similarly, on very small labels or in layouts crowded with legal information and ingredients, detailed icons can become illegible. It is important to avoid placing these graphics in areas where decoration competes with critical text. If your design relies heavily on low-contrast backgrounds, the vibrancy of the icons may be lost, diminishing their effectiveness. Always prioritize readability and brand alignment over decoration.

Practical Designer Notes for Implementation

Before integrating Flask Color Icons into your commercial design projects, there are several technical steps every designer should take. First, test the asset on real packaging mockups. Seeing a graphic on a screen is different from seeing it printed on matte paper, glossy plastic, or textured cardboard. Check how the colors translate in black and white, as many labels will be printed in monochrome. Preview the icons at the actual size they will be used, particularly on small product labels, to ensure they remain crisp and recognizable.

It is also wise to compare the style of these icons with competitor packaging in your niche. You want your brand to feel distinct, not derivative. Inspect the SVG or vector files for editability, allowing you to tweak paths if necessary to better suit your brand’s unique voice. Test the icons alongside various font styles—serif, sans serif, script, handwritten, and display—to find the perfect typographic partner. Finally, confirm that you have the appropriate commercial license for your intended use, whether for client work, physical product sales, or digital products. Ensuring you have the rights to use these design assets protects your business and allows you to focus on creating professional branding that drives growth.
